Transaction cebdccf28c9441dce25e1742643056617d2fa342a0da926d592100530cabb0a0
1 Input
1 Output
-
cebdccf28c9441dce25e1742643056617d2fa342a0da926d592100530cabb0a0:0
- value
- 343585
- script pubkey
- OP_0 OP_PUSHBYTES_20 f15c10859730163c2b197be66bb3cd8775c7ba2e
- address
- bc1q79wpppvhxqtrc2ce00nxhv7dsa6u0w3wpvru37